Family Fun That Keeps Growing

LEGOLAND, Windsor, United KingdomSat Jun 06 2026
LEGOLAND is showing how a theme park can stay fresh by always adding new ideas. Instead of just building bigger rides, the company focuses on letting kids join in and shape their own adventure. Before they board the big new space‑shuttle coaster, children build and paint their own spacecraft. When those creations become part of the ride, kids feel a deep sense of ownership and excitement. The park’s design keeps the little ones comfortable while still being fun. Rides are paced so that toddlers and pre‑teens aren’t overwhelmed, encouraging them to explore and build confidence. This balance of excitement and safety is a key lesson for brands that want families to return year after year. LEGOLAND doesn’t rely on coupons or points for loyalty.
Instead, it keeps surprising visitors with new shows, seasonal events, and updated attractions so families have fresh reasons to visit again. The result is a loyalty that comes from continuous relevance rather than static rewards. Inclusivity is built right into the experience. The park works with experts to become a certified autism center, offering sensory guides and training staff to help families anticipate triggers. When brands make accessibility a core part of the journey, they earn deeper trust and connection with all guests. For business leaders outside entertainment, LEGOLAND’s approach shows that success comes from letting customers co‑create, staying adaptable, and designing experiences that feel safe and inclusive. These strategies are no longer optional extras—they are now the standard expectations of modern consumers.
